Ubuntu通过命令打开Clash的完整指南

在现代互联网环境中,网络的自由使用已成为愈发重要的需求。许多用户为了改善上网体验,选择使用代理工具,其中Clash便是一款功能强大的代理软件。本文将带领您通过命令行在Ubuntu中打开Clash,配合详细的步骤和常见问题解答,让您轻松上手。

1. Clash简介

Clash是一款跨平台的网络代理工具,支持多种协议类型,包括但不限于HTTPSOCKS5Trojan。它能够帮助用户科学上网,保护用户隐私,并支持各种自定义规则,灵活管理网络请求。

2. 安装Clash

2.1 根азы

在开始之前,首先需要确保在系统中安装依赖的工具。常用的依赖工具包括*: git, wget*等。可以通过如下命令快速安装:

bash sudo apt update sudo apt install git wget

2.2 下载Clash

接着,我们需要通过命令行下载Clash,您可以访问其GitHub主页,选择合适的版本进行下载:

bash wget https://github.com/Dreamacro/clash/releases/download/vX.Y.Z/clash-linux-amd64-vX.Y.Z.gz

2.3 解压和移动

下载完成后,您需要解压并移动Clash到合适的目录:

bash gunzip clash-linux-amd64-vX.Y.Z.gz sudo mv clash /usr/local/bin/

2.4 给予执行权限

为了可以直接从命令行运行Clash,需要对其给予执行权限:

bash sudo chmod +x /usr/local/bin/clash

3. 配置Clash

3.1 创建配置文件

在使用Clash之前,您需要准备配置文件。一般可以使用文本编辑器创建一个名为config.yaml的文件:

bash nano ~/.config/clash/config.yaml

确保在此文件中包含您所需的代理规则和配置信息。

3.2 编辑配置

使用’nano‘编辑器时,可以在文件中加入以下简单的示例配置:

yaml port: 7890 socks-port: 7891 mode: Rule log-level: info proxy-groups:

  • name: Proxy type: select proxies:
    • Proxy1
    • Proxy2

保存修改后退出编辑器。

4. 启动Clash

4.1 通过命令行启动

一切准备就绪后,您可以通过以下命令来启动Clash:

bash clash -d ~/.config/clash/

4.2 验证是否成功

确保Clash已成功启动,您可以在命令行查看Clash的日志输出,确认是否有错误信息。常用的命令为:

bash clash -l

5. 常见问题

5.1 我能否将Clash作为服务启动?

是的,您可以将Clash设置为系统服务,通过systemd进行管理。 VLC 贝尔政策为您编写一个*.service文件以便与系统管理员与systemctl*工具相结合。

5.2 如何更新Clash版本?

您可以保持关心官方的GitHub发布页面,在发现了新版本时重复上述下载、解压并中转移动的步骤即可。整体过程重复性很高,但是请务必备份原有配置文件以防PDF损坏或版本未更新。

5.3 Clash的日志在哪里?

Clash的日志默认保存在~/.cache/clash/log文件夹内,您可以运行命令越过至目的文选择形象地举办命令:less ~/.cache/clash/log.txt。 这样方便您达到特定政策,且可在日志文件 чужен者阐述的彰化纪律定义,从此推出下次数据尝试所花<要求断落>

6. 结语

通过以上步骤,您已经在Ubuntu上顺利安装并启动了Clash。希望本文可以帮助到您的网络使用,保护他们的条,能够通过Clash更便捷的上网体验。 如在实践过程中遇到其他问题,欢迎在评论区留言讨论。

正文完
 0